Precision and Comfort in Ophthalmic Surgery: The Role of the Adjustable Eye Speculum

The adjustable eye speculum is a fundamental tool in ophthalmology, designed to safely and effectively retract the eyelids during surgical procedures. While it may seem like a simple instrument, its design is critical for providing the surgeon with a clear, stable view of the surgical field while maintaining patient comfort and minimizing pressure on the eyeball.


Modern speculums feature adjustable mechanisms, such as knurled screws or spring-locks, that allow the clinician to finely tune the degree of opening. This is particularly important for procedures like cataract surgery or retinal repairs, where even a small amount of eyelid movement can disrupt delicate maneuvers. The blades are often anatomically curved to fit the orbital margins, ensuring that the force is distributed evenly and "atraumatically."

Pioneering Vascular Research in the US: Modern Technologies and New Therapies for Atherosclerosis

Pioneering vascular research in the US is focused on developing modern technologies and new therapies for atherosclerosis, ranging from gene-editing techniques to advanced robotic surgeries. The American medical landscape prioritizes rapid innovation and the integration of digital health tools to monitor and manage arterial plaque buildup.

In the United States, there is a significant move toward "precision cardiology." This involves using genetic testing to determine how a specific patient will respond to different types of medications. For example, some individuals may have a genetic variant that makes them resistant to traditional statins, requiring the use of newer, injectable therapies that target the PCSK9 protein to lower cholesterol more effectively.

Glucose Syrup: A Versatile Sweetener for Food and Beverage Products

Glucose syrup is a sweet, thick liquid made from the hydrolysis of starch, usually sourced from corn, wheat, rice, or potatoes. It is widely used in the food and beverage industry because it helps improve texture, adds sweetness, and enhances product stability. Its smooth consistency makes it suitable for many commercial and home applications.


How Glucose Syrup Is Made

The production process involves breaking down starch molecules using enzymes or acids. This converts the starch into simpler sugars, mainly glucose. The result is a clear, viscous syrup that dissolves easily in liquids and blends well with other ingredients. Different grades of glucose syrup can be created depending on the desired sweetness and thickness.
